{"id":180477385,"number":"0.0.52","published_at":"2026-03-18T16:15:15.309Z","licenses":"Apache-2.0","integrity":"sha512-Zwg4JyL4Xe48W/hxJ4YwMsYhGJZ9sw72PIJfAk/HmueF8kWosoGHq+qr1FUOxYvUKGTeQMW3g5hvdaRdT8Pq9A==","status":null,"download_url":"https://registry.npmjs.org/@codemieai/code/-/code-0.0.52.tgz","registry_url":"https://www.npmjs.com/package/@codemieai/code/v/0.0.52","documentation_url":null,"install_command":"npm install @codemieai/code@0.0.52","metadata":{"deprecated":null,"_npmUser":{"name":"codemieai","email":"codemie.ai@gmail.com"},"dist":{"integrity":"sha512-Zwg4JyL4Xe48W/hxJ4YwMsYhGJZ9sw72PIJfAk/HmueF8kWosoGHq+qr1FUOxYvUKGTeQMW3g5hvdaRdT8Pq9A==","shasum":"bd35f2573df22ef1884d0154baab815abd7b1b66","tarball":"https://registry.npmjs.org/@codemieai/code/-/code-0.0.52.tgz","fileCount":1157,"unpackedSize":3912217,"signatures":[{"keyid":"SHA256:DhQ8wR5APBvFHLF/+Tc+AYvPOdTpcIDqOhxsBHRwC7U","sig":"MEQCIEFGFMsRrL6g1Tb5KD7AXpS3gsIXd5A0vocblkO5icU/AiAwqT9UTRJjEomCB29sZlaoaYRDtpf1XTwk+NgzLTfWEQ=="}]},"gitHead":"cb29abf76322acd4bbf975ebcd4dfe76df34b454","main":"dist/index.js","scripts":{"build":"tsc \u0026\u0026 tsc-alias \u0026\u0026 npm run copy-plugin","copy-plugin":"node scripts/copy-plugins.js","dev":"tsc --watch","test":"vitest","test:unit":"vitest run src","test:integration":"vitest run tests/integration","test:coverage":"vitest run --coverage","test:watch":"vitest --watch","test:ui":"vitest --ui","test:run":"vitest run","lint":"eslint '{src,tests}/**/*.ts' --max-warnings=0","lint:fix":"eslint '{src,tests}/**/*.ts' --fix","commitlint":"commitlint --edit","commitlint:last":"commitlint --from HEAD~1 --to HEAD --verbose","validate:secrets":"node scripts/validate-secrets.js","license-check":"node scripts/license-check.js","ci":"npm run license-check \u0026\u0026 npm run lint \u0026\u0026 npm run build \u0026\u0026 npm run test:unit \u0026\u0026 npm run test:integration","ci:full":"npm run commitlint:last \u0026\u0026 npm run ci","prepare":"husky","prepublishOnly":"npm run build","prepack":"npm run build"},"_npmVersion":"10.8.2","_nodeVersion":"20.20.1","_hasShrinkwrap":false,"directories":{},"engines":{"node":"\u003e=20.0.0"},"exports":null,"browserify":null},"created_at":"2026-03-18T16:15:31.423Z","updated_at":"2026-03-18T16:15:39.439Z","purl":"pkg:npm/%40codemieai/code@0.0.52","related_tag":{"name":"v0.0.52","sha":"cb29abf76322acd4bbf975ebcd4dfe76df34b454","kind":"tag","published_at":"2026-03-18T15:30:56.000Z","download_url":"https://codeload.github.com/codemie-ai/codemie-code/tar.gz/v0.0.52","html_url":"https://github.com/codemie-ai/codemie-code/releases/tag/v0.0.52","dependencies_parsed_at":null,"dependency_job_id":null,"purl":"pkg:github/codemie-ai/codemie-code@v0.0.52","tag_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/codemie-ai%2Fcodemie-code/tags/v0.0.52","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/codemie-ai%2Fcodemie-code/tags/v0.0.52/manifests"},"latest":false,"version_url":"https://packages.ecosyste.ms/api/v1/registries/npmjs.org/packages/@codemieai%2Fcode/versions/0.0.52","codemeta_url":"https://packages.ecosyste.ms/api/v1/registries/npmjs.org/packages/@codemieai%2Fcode/versions/0.0.52/codemeta","dependencies":[{"id":1961710275,"ecosystem":"npm","package_name":"@aws-sdk/client-bedrock","requirements":"^3.949.0","kind":"runtime","optional":false},{"id":1961710276,"ecosystem":"npm","package_name":"@aws-sdk/client-bedrock-runtime","requirements":"^3.948.0","kind":"runtime","optional":false},{"id":1961710277,"ecosystem":"npm","package_name":"@aws-sdk/credential-providers","requirements":"^3.948.0","kind":"runtime","optional":false},{"id":1961710278,"ecosystem":"npm","package_name":"@clack/core","requirements":"^0.5.0","kind":"runtime","optional":false},{"id":1961710279,"ecosystem":"npm","package_name":"@clack/prompts","requirements":"^0.11.0","kind":"runtime","optional":false},{"id":1961710280,"ecosystem":"npm","package_name":"@codemieai/codemie-opencode","requirements":"0.0.46","kind":"runtime","optional":false},{"id":1961710281,"ecosystem":"npm","package_name":"@langchain/core","requirements":"^1.0.4","kind":"runtime","optional":false},{"id":1961710282,"ecosystem":"npm","package_name":"@langchain/langgraph","requirements":"^1.0.2","kind":"runtime","optional":false},{"id":1961710283,"ecosystem":"npm","package_name":"@langchain/openai","requirements":"^1.1.0","kind":"runtime","optional":false},{"id":1961710284,"ecosystem":"npm","package_name":"chalk","requirements":"^5.3.0","kind":"runtime","optional":false},{"id":1961710285,"ecosystem":"npm","package_name":"cli-table3","requirements":"^0.6.5","kind":"runtime","optional":false},{"id":1961710286,"ecosystem":"npm","package_name":"codemie-sdk","requirements":"^0.1.330","kind":"runtime","optional":false},{"id":1961710287,"ecosystem":"npm","package_name":"commander","requirements":"^11.1.0","kind":"runtime","optional":false},{"id":1961710288,"ecosystem":"npm","package_name":"cors","requirements":"^2.8.5","kind":"runtime","optional":false},{"id":1961710289,"ecosystem":"npm","package_name":"dedent","requirements":"^1.7.1","kind":"runtime","optional":false},{"id":1961710290,"ecosystem":"npm","package_name":"dotenv","requirements":"^16.3.1","kind":"runtime","optional":false},{"id":1961710291,"ecosystem":"npm","package_name":"express","requirements":"^5.1.0","kind":"runtime","optional":false},{"id":1961710292,"ecosystem":"npm","package_name":"fast-glob","requirements":"^3.3.2","kind":"runtime","optional":false},{"id":1961710293,"ecosystem":"npm","package_name":"http-proxy-agent","requirements":"^7.0.2","kind":"runtime","optional":false},{"id":1961710294,"ecosystem":"npm","package_name":"https-proxy-agent","requirements":"^7.0.5","kind":"runtime","optional":false},{"id":1961710295,"ecosystem":"npm","package_name":"inquirer","requirements":"^9.2.12","kind":"runtime","optional":false},{"id":1961710296,"ecosystem":"npm","package_name":"keytar","requirements":"^7.9.0","kind":"runtime","optional":false},{"id":1961710297,"ecosystem":"npm","package_name":"mime-types","requirements":"^3.0.2","kind":"runtime","optional":false},{"id":1961710298,"ecosystem":"npm","package_name":"minimatch","requirements":"^10.1.1","kind":"runtime","optional":false},{"id":1961710299,"ecosystem":"npm","package_name":"open","requirements":"^8.4.2","kind":"runtime","optional":false},{"id":1961710300,"ecosystem":"npm","package_name":"ora","requirements":"^7.0.1","kind":"runtime","optional":false},{"id":1961710301,"ecosystem":"npm","package_name":"strip-ansi","requirements":"^7.1.2","kind":"runtime","optional":false},{"id":1961710302,"ecosystem":"npm","package_name":"yaml","requirements":"^2.3.4","kind":"runtime","optional":false},{"id":1961710303,"ecosystem":"npm","package_name":"zod","requirements":"^4.1.12","kind":"runtime","optional":false},{"id":1961710304,"ecosystem":"npm","package_name":"@commitlint/cli","requirements":"^20.2.0","kind":"Development","optional":false},{"id":1961710305,"ecosystem":"npm","package_name":"@commitlint/config-conventional","requirements":"^20.2.0","kind":"Development","optional":false},{"id":1961710306,"ecosystem":"npm","package_name":"@eslint/js","requirements":"^9.38.0","kind":"Development","optional":false},{"id":1961710307,"ecosystem":"npm","package_name":"@types/cors","requirements":"^2.8.19","kind":"Development","optional":false},{"id":1961710308,"ecosystem":"npm","package_name":"@types/dedent","requirements":"^0.7.2","kind":"Development","optional":false},{"id":1961710309,"ecosystem":"npm","package_name":"@types/express","requirements":"^5.0.5","kind":"Development","optional":false},{"id":1961710310,"ecosystem":"npm","package_name":"@types/inquirer","requirements":"^9.0.7","kind":"Development","optional":false},{"id":1961710311,"ecosystem":"npm","package_name":"@types/mime-types","requirements":"^3.0.1","kind":"Development","optional":false},{"id":1961710312,"ecosystem":"npm","package_name":"@types/node","requirements":"^20.10.5","kind":"Development","optional":false},{"id":1961710313,"ecosystem":"npm","package_name":"@typescript-eslint/eslint-plugin","requirements":"^8.46.2","kind":"Development","optional":false},{"id":1961710314,"ecosystem":"npm","package_name":"@typescript-eslint/parser","requirements":"^8.46.2","kind":"Development","optional":false},{"id":1961710315,"ecosystem":"npm","package_name":"@vitest/ui","requirements":"^4.0.10","kind":"Development","optional":false},{"id":1961710316,"ecosystem":"npm","package_name":"eslint","requirements":"^9.38.0","kind":"Development","optional":false},{"id":1961710317,"ecosystem":"npm","package_name":"husky","requirements":"^9.1.7","kind":"Development","optional":false},{"id":1961710318,"ecosystem":"npm","package_name":"lint-staged","requirements":"^16.2.7","kind":"Development","optional":false},{"id":1961710319,"ecosystem":"npm","package_name":"tsc-alias","requirements":"^1.8.16","kind":"Development","optional":false},{"id":1961710320,"ecosystem":"npm","package_name":"typescript","requirements":"^5.3.3","kind":"Development","optional":false},{"id":1961710321,"ecosystem":"npm","package_name":"vitest","requirements":"^4.0.10","kind":"Development","optional":false}],"package_url":"https://packages.ecosyste.ms/api/v1/registries/npmjs.org/packages/@codemieai%2Fcode"}